Summary
The article discusses how AI has transformed software engineering workflows. The author, a software engineer and novelist, contrasts the pre-AI development process (writing code from scratch, debugging manually) with the modern AI-assisted approach where developers prompt AI models to generate, review, and debug code. It explores the implications for programmer productivity, code quality, and the changing nature of the software engineering role — shifting from writing code to curating and validating AI-generated code.

Because it has studied trillions of lines of publicly accessible source code, because code solves problems with testable right and wrong solutions, and because code is structured specifically to be understood by computers, AI has gotten very good at writing code.
The role of the software engineer is shifting from writing code to curating and validating AI-generated solutions.
